Transaction fd75e8fa893a4c20b7e8017ae1fee14071e94cc15aee3123abbf9447453b1517
2 Input
2 Outputs
- fd75e8fa893a4c20b7e8017ae1fee14071e94cc15aee3123abbf9447453b1517:0
- fd75e8fa893a4c20b7e8017ae1fee14071e94cc15aee3123abbf9447453b1517:1
value 11330000
address 131ad9HameYWHo1FST5LXrDtfAnduKH4WK
value 47816977
address 3GfspTC9hPYT5V9QtHsMR1EUfqesq6iFPA